#3b68ae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3b68ae is composed of 23.1% red, 40.8%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.1% cyan, 40.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 216.5 degrees, a saturation of 49.4% and a lightness of 45.7%. #3b68ae color hex could be obtained by blending #76d0ff with #00005d.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#3b68ae

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04080d is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b68ae

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717478 is the less saturated color, while #055ce4 is the most saturated one.
